For ebooks, you can make changes to your preorder's content, cover, and metadata (description, categories, list price, etc.) at any time.
There are stricter distribution limitations as your release date approaches. If you try to make changes within three days of the scheduled release date, we'll show you a warning on the Edit Book page that your new changes may not go live at the distributor until after the book's release.
For print books, you can make changes to your pre-order's metadata (description, categories, list price, etc.) at any time, but changes that will impact the physical production of your book will require a Print Change Token.
If you feel you may not make your pre-order release deadline, you may change your pre-order release date. It is better to change your release date than it is to miss your release date.
